Here is something quite simple if you can a) sew up two squares of fabric, and b) do a little bit of embroidery after (could always leave that bit out and just use decorative fabrics). I made three scented pillows, cutting three squares out of plain cream cotton and three out of the gingham. Then sewed two gingham squares together, two plain ones together then the two opposite ones together. Stuffed them and then embroidered a couple of simple flowers and leaves to one side of the plain bits. To scent them I bought some scented oil (three in a pack in 99p store) and tipped some onto a cotton wool pad and placed this plus all the pillows in a carrier bag, gave it a good shake up and then tied it up tight and left it over night and this morning they all smell lovely. I just sat and tied them up with red ribbon and put a label I printed out on them.0

Good luck in getting a machine echo, all I can advise is to try to get one that does some extra stitches, main ones you would want are just straight and zigzag but its nice to have the extra ones in case you need them plus you can use some of them as decorative stitches and some machines have added decorative stitches as well, also if you want to do buttonholes then one that does them in one stage are better than those that do them in three stages.0
